CODAC_ODH_MESSAGES023 - Overview

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CODAC_ODH_MESSAGES - Message class to capture Obsolete Data Handling messages

  • Message number: 023

  • Message text: Enter valid Object Group Name

  • The SAP error message "CODAC_ODH_MESSAGES023 Enter valid Object Group Name" typically occurs in the context of SAP applications that involve object groups, such as SAP Data Intelligence or other SAP systems that manage object groups for data processing or analytics.
    
    Cause: This error message indicates that the system is unable to recognize the object group name you have entered. Possible reasons for this error include: Typographical Error: The object group name may have been entered incorrectly, with misspellings or incorrect casing. Non-Existent Object Group: The object group you are trying to reference does not exist in the system.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ary permissions to access the specified object group. System Configuration: There may be issues with the configuration of the object groups in the system.
